This unit describes the skills and knowledge required to plan and manage a test regime for evaluation of application software for a telecommunications network.

It applies to individuals with high-level technical skills working as network engineers or senior technical staff within project management roles.

No licensing, legislative or certification requirements apply to this unit at the time of publication.

ELEMENT

PERFORMANCE CRITERIA

Elements describe the essential outcomes.

Performance criteria describe the performance needed to demonstrate achievement of the element.

1. Plan test effort and develop test strategy for an application software

1.1 Critically analyse functionalities of an application software from the system design document and create test strategy for new telecommunications product line

1.2 Produce steps for test strategy, including attributes of each step according to enterprise policy

1.3 Produce test strategy for evaluating suitability of application software for integration into telecommunications network

1.4 Critically analyse test strategy and identify types of risks that would hinder test performance or reality

2. Plan test strategy for regime

2.1 Produce phases of a test cycle for a test regime according to system design document

2.2 Assess a range of tests required to evaluate performance and functionality of application software and determine tests required to suit the test regime

2.3 Evaluate features of testing tool and debuggers and select an appropriate tool to test software application and detect faults

2.4 Evaluate elements of test plan that cover testing functionality of the application software

3. Design test plan and produce test reviews

3.1 Determine forecast time, effort and cost for low and medium intensity projects to perform testing

3.2 Develop a test case or test scenario with prerequisite states based on requirements to generate expected test results for test plan

3.3 Produce test plan for specific phases based on requirements of project specifications for the application software

3.4 Produce test reporting associated with particular test phases within test plan

3.5 Critically analyse test reports and evaluate impact of test plan on the testing environment

3.6 Manage progress of test plan to minimise risks associated with testing and ensure test compliance with test requirements

3.7 Report any detected defects to product evaluation personnel, and prepare a strategy to manage defects

4. Manage test traceability

4.1 Create a traceability matrix to correlate relationship between marketing requirements and detailed requirements of software product to matching parts of design, test plan and test cases

4.2 Critically analyse testing metrics produced by test tool to manage tracking of defects and plan process improvements based on the metrics

4.3 Produce an evaluation report from traceability matrix to manage defects or failures from the test plan

Evidence of the ability to:

produce steps in developing test strategy

produce test strategy for evaluating suitability of application software

design test plan and produce test reviews

develop a test case or test scenario

produce a test plan for specific phases

produce test reporting associated with particular test phases within test plan

create traceability matrix

produce an evaluation report from the traceability matrix to manage defects or failures from the test plan.

Note: If a specific volume or frequency is not stated, then evidence must be provided at least once.

To complete the unit requirements safely and effectively, the individual must:

explain applications software features and functionalities

summarise configuration of software testing tools

outline creation of a traceability matrix

provide detailed summary of different elements of test plans and risks associated with implementation

outline features of testing tools and debuggers

explain identification of types of risks

consider legislation, codes of practice and other formal agreements that directly impact testing

explain how to manage software defects

summarise management of test traceability

outline phases of test cycles

outline production of test reviews

consider specific workplace health and safety (WHS) requirements that impact activity in terms of safety of self and the public

explain relevant steps in developing test strategy

outline testing procedures and testing cycles for various system applications.

Gather evidence to demonstrate consistent performance in conditions that are safe and replicate the workplace. Noise levels, production flow, interruptions and time variances should be typical of those experienced in the Telecommunications – Telecommunications Networks Engineering field of work and include access to:

a site where planning and management of a test regime for evaluation of application software may be conducted

software tools currently used in industry

vendor products, specifications, equipment and enterprise policy required for the activity.
